The Help Office of Owensboro, Inc. is a Christian organization founded by a group of churches, lay people, and clergy in 1972. Their mission is to assist the least fortunate of our community with food, clothing and emergency assistance in a meaningful and compassionate way.
Over 100 volunteers give their time on a weekly basis to serve as interviewers, work in the clothing closets and to assist in our Food Pantry.
In 2016, the Help Office Owensboro, INC. served over 6,800 clients and distributed over 81,000 meals to adults and families.
Financial support is provided through donations from churches, businesses, organizations, individuals and foundations.
